Victim identified in Pacific Beach homicide

At approximately 1:47 a.m. on Dec. 29, the San Diego Police Communications Center received a 9-1-1 call regarding a possible shooting inside a residence in the 2300 block of Wilbur Avenue. Patrol officers arrived on scene a few minutes later and found a 44-year-old male inside, suffering from an apparent gunshot wound. The officers began administering CPR until relieved by paramedics. The victim was transported to a local hospital, where he succumbed to his injuries at 2:30 a.m. Investigators from the Homicide Unit responded to the scene and are handling the investigation. The investigation is still in the early stages and no motive has been determined at this time. Police do know there were several other residents and occupants in the residence at the time of the incident, and the suspects fled the scene in a vehicle belonging to one of them. The victim has been identified as 44 year-old Marcantony Mendivil. Despite an exhaustive search, Mendivil’s next of kin have not yet been located. The suspects that were arrested have been identified as 50-year-old Paul Weinberger and 37-year-old Freddy Sosa. Weinberger lived in the residence where the homicide occurred. Weinberger and Sosa were arraigned on Jan. 3. The Homicide Unit will not comment on any possible motives in this case. Further inquiries should be directed to the District Attorney’s Office.
